## Runbook: Orders soft deletes (Cartona)

Rows in `orders` are never hard-deleted; `deleted_at` is set and the purge job reaps after the retention window. Restores flip the column back within that window. Security note: soft-deleted rows remain queryable by the reporting role — review grants accordingly. The purge job runs with the settings below.

settings of fahof-yagag:
druath:
  pin: 9672
  metrics_host: metrics.druath.tolvaqlabs.internal
  tenant: gormir
  seal: seal_873ba94a

**Ticket #providence-452 — Drift found while moving Kestrelwing to the hermetic build**

So, migrating Kestrelwing's pipeline into the Ironbox hermetic builder surfaced some fun: the old CI boxes had locally-patched toolchain flags that never made it into source control, meaning our "reproducible" builds weren't. From a security angle, you'll want to confirm nothing sketchy snuck in via those mutable hosts. To make the audit easier, here's the config the legacy builder was actually using.

deployment values, yawip-bageg:
HOLIX_HOST=holix.lumicsys.internal
HOLIX_PORT=11211

## Env Vars — Garage Feed

Quick notes for the sync: the Stallwick occupancy feed now pushes counts from all four downtown decks every 30 seconds. `GF_POLL_MS` and `GF_DECK_FILTER` behave as before, no drama there. The only gotcha is the upstream sensor gateway now requires an auth credential instead of IP allowlisting, so that has to live in the env file. Put the credential line right below this paragraph.

secret setting of fajof-tagep: VAULT_KEY13=796f7aba7157f

Handover note — Marit to Joss, records team

Joss, the master copies for the Fennwick print shop job are in the locked drawer of the records cabinet, second row, wrapped in the grey archival sleeves. These are the only clean originals, so please log every movement in the custody register, including time out and time back. The print shop expects them Wednesday by courier; Dellora at the front desk will call when the driver is inbound. The specific hand-over instruction is noted just below.

dispatch memo: the sorius tamius courier leaves the praeth ledger at gate 4873 under passcode 928014